What affects the price

Choosing an electric fireplace involves several variables that shift the total investment. The primary drivers include the unit's physical size, the complexity of the installation—such as whether it is a simple wall-mount or a custom recessed build—and the specific heating technology used. Premium features like multi-colored flame effects, smart home connectivity, and high-end glass fronts also influence the final number. How do electric fireplaces actually provide heat for my Chula Vista home?

Electric fireplaces in Chula Vista use a heating element, typically a ceramic or nichrome wire, to generate warmth. This element heats up and then a fan blows air over it, distributing the warm air into your room. The flame effect is separate and uses LED lights and a mirror system to create the illusion of fire. This means you can often use the heat function independently of the visual flame.

What’s the difference between a standard electric fireplace and one that’s built-in?

A standard electric fireplace usually comes as a freestanding unit, often resembling a traditional wood-burning stove. You can typically plug it into a regular outlet and move it around your Chula Vista home. A built-in electric fireplace, on the other hand, is designed to be permanently installed into a wall or a custom mantel. This offers a more integrated and permanent aesthetic for your living space.

Are electric fireplace inserts a good idea for a Chula Vista residence?

Electric fireplace inserts can be a great idea for Chula Vista homes, especially if you have an existing, unused fireplace structure. These inserts slide into the existing opening, giving you the look and convenience of an electric fireplace without major renovation. They're often a cost-effective way to update an older fireplace and add supplemental heat.

Is it safe to put an electric fireplace under a TV in my Chula Vista living room?

It's generally safe to put an electric fireplace under a TV in Chula Vista, but you must follow specific guidelines. Most modern electric fireplaces are designed with heat vents that direct warmth upwards and away from the unit. Always check the fireplace manufacturer's recommendations regarding clearance distances from electronics like your TV to prevent overheating.
